- GitHub에 올라온 Transmission 4.0.0 공식 변경 사항
https://github.com/transmission/transmission/releases/tag/4.0.0
- 공식 사이트 : https://transmissionbt.com/
- BetaNews 기사 :
Transmission 4.0 promises more efficient performance, support for BitTorrent v2 and hybrid torrents
https://betanews.com/2023/02/08/transmission-4/
* 아래부터 DeepL 번역 사용
- 1년 넘게 개발해온 오픈소스 BitTorrent 클라이언트 Transmission 4.0이 나왔습니다. 1,000개가 넘는 커밋을 자랑하는 이번 새 버전은 리소스 효율성, 커뮤니티 개선, 코드 현대화, 새로운 기능 등 네 가지 영역에 중점을 두고 있습니다.
- 리소스의 효율적 사용 측면에서 Transmission 4.0은 코드가 간소화되어 성능이 저하되는 코드와 메모리 사용량을 수정했으며, 개발자들은 스트레스 테스트 벤치마킹을 통해 CPU 사이클이 50%, 메모리 할당이 70% 감소했다고 주장합니다. 또한 페이로드가 더 작아지고 대역폭 사용량도 감소했습니다.
- 코드 기반을 C에서 C++로 포팅하여 전체 프로그램의 18%에 해당하는 수천 줄의 사용자 지정 코드를 제거함으로써 코드 기반을 최신화하여 C++의 다양한 표준 툴을 사용할 수 있게 되었습니다. 그 밖에도 Transmission의 웹 클라이언트가 최신 자바스크립트로 재작성되어 이제 모바일 웹 브라우저에서 사용할 수 있습니다.
- 새로운 기능에는 최신 BitTorrent v2 및 하이브리드 토렌트 다운로드 지원이 포함되며, 이러한 토렌트 생성 지원은 추후 공개될 예정입니다. 또한 사용자는 모든 공개 토렌트를 알리는 '기본' 트래커를 설정할 수 있습니다.
- 새로 추가된 시드는 이제 요청 시 조각을 확인하여 더 빠른 시작을 보장하고, 사용자는 조각 크기를 지정할 수 있을 뿐만 아니라 토렌트에서 User-Agent와 같은 잠재적인 식별자를 삭제할 수 있게 되었습니다.
- 마지막으로, '더 나은 커뮤니티'는 코드 제출 및 버그 보고에 대한 프로젝트의 더 나은 대응력을 나타내며, 이를 통해 향후 개발 속도가 빨라질 것으로 기대됩니다. 또한 새로운 자원 봉사자 그룹이 프로젝트에 참여하여 버전 3.0 출시 이후 350개 이상의 새로운 커뮤니티 커밋이 코드 변화를 이뤄냈습니다.
- Transmission 4.0은 지금 Windows(64비트 및 32비트), macOS, Linux에서 오픈소스로 무료로 다운로드할 수 있습니다.
c로 밥 먹고 사는 이였습니다
/Vollago
무조건 1줄씩 추가밖에 안되던데, 혹시 한꺼번에 추가방법이 따로 있나요?
Transmission Remote GUI 보다 좋을까요? ^^;
https://github.com/transmission-remote-gui/transgui/releases
전 집에있는 NAS에 설치해놓고 PC와 스마트폰에 클라이언트 앱만 설치해서 사용하는 스타일이라서요. ^^;
물론 저도 pc에서는 gui로 원격리모트 사용합니다 :)
Docker로 사용하시나요?
Tremotesf 버전이 2.0 올라가면서 비슷해졌습니다
/Vollago
덕분에 랜섬웨어 청정지역인 맥OS가 대량으로 감염되는 희대의 사건이었죠.
네 오픈소스 토렌트 클라이언트가 이거 말고도 qBittorrent라는 것도 있으니까 선택지가 있긴 합니다
처음 시작을 gnu ls(유닉스 명령어)로 시작했다 기 죽고 의욕상실했었죠 ㅠㅠ
그래서, 남의 코드 보고만 있는거보다 직접 개발에 참여하고 풀 리퀘스트도 해 가며 부딧쳐 보시는게 더 나을 수도 있습니다.
활발하게 개발되고 있는 코드베이스에다가 열심히 참여해서 풀 리퀘스트 하면, 남들한테 코드리뷰 받으며 (= 욕먹으며) 성장하게 돼요 ㅠㅠ